One easy-to-do acne home remedy that you can make yourself is the diluted tea tree oil facial wash. Tea tree oil comes from the leaves of the plant itself. It is a native of Australia. The plant’s leaves have antibacterial properties that’s why many over the counter products make use of the oil. Just a few amount of tea tree oil should be used when making your own wash at home. 95 percent of it should be plain water. This is very important - tea tree oil undiluted can actually irritate the skin, with symptoms like itching, redness and blistering. If you have some citrus trees in your backyard then you are lucky enough to get extra acne home remedies within your reach. The dirt from your pores can be drawn out by the facial mask made of orange peels pulped with water. Dab lemon juice on the affected areas to kill the bacteria that feeds on your skin oils. Lemon juice can actually help dry out unwanted oils in your skin. The citrus fruits’ acidic properties are what makes them work well.
Try also checking in your local market’s vegetable aisle for an easy treatment for acne. Cucumber is a gentle toner that can soothe your inflamed skin and take away the redness and swelling that takes place due to acne breakouts. It is a gentle moisturizer that gets rid of the drying effect brought about by the acne treatment you are using.
